MOOG helps NASCAR thrill European fans
Share:

As official supplier of steering and suspension components to the NASCAR European series, Federal-Mogul Motorparts, played its role in trilling motorsport fans at Brands Hatch recently.


Jonathan Allen, Regional Marketing Manager, Federal-Mogul Motorparts EMEA said, “MOOG is very excited to be taking part in the European Series, providing our steering and suspension components to all the race cars. Being involved at high levels of motorsports gives us the ability to demonstrate the outcomes of the extensive research and testing that we put into the design and construction of our components. We’ve been involved in NASCAR for over half a century and we look forward to building a similar legacy with the European series.”

The third and fourth rounds provided spectators with an exciting weekend of racing. In ELITE 1 Anthony Kumpen took the glory in Round 3 and Alon Day in Round 4. Thomas Ferrando claimed victory in both Rounds 3 and 4 of ELITE 2.

The next two rounds will be held at Venray Raceway in the Netherlands, the only oval speedway in the 2017 calendar.
